Space-saving

Bunk beds are a great way to save space in your children's bedrooms. They can also help foster bonds between siblings and are an economical solution for sharing rooms for kids. You could consider a double-sized bunk bed with an entire bottom for those who want to make space. These beds have a double mattress on the bottom bed and one mattress on top. This gives enough room for guests or siblings.

Some bunks come with additional storage options, which can help you save lots of space. Some bunks are equipped with under-bed drawers or trundles that can be removed from underneath the bed. The additional storage space are particularly beneficial for households with limited closet or cabinet space. Some bunks come with additional shelves to store books or toys, as well as other personal objects. If you're looking for a triple bunk bed bed that offers these additional storage options, look for one with many shelves or drawers.

Bunk beds can also be a great space-saving option for families with larger children. Bunk beds are perfect for bedrooms with limited space, as they can comfortably accommodate two adults or up to three children. Furthermore the bunk bed can easily be transformed into two separate beds which is an ideal option for growing families or children who wish to sleep in separate beds.

Many bunk beds come with safety features to avoid falling from the top bed. This is particularly important if you have children who are still learning how to sleep independently. You can also find bunks with optional guard rails, or a sturdy ladder that make it easier for your kids to climb up and down without risking injury.

You can also buy bunk beds that have an optional trundle for sleeping space. This is a great option for siblings sharing a bedroom or hosting sleepovers. The trundle is a separate bed that can be pulled out from under the lower bunk, allowing an additional sleeping space for guests staying overnight. Bunks with the trundle can be found in different designs and styles.

Safety

While bunk beds can be fun, they also pose safety risks. If they aren't properly constructed or maintained, they could collapse or tip over, leading to injuries. Find bunk bed double over single beds with safety rails that are all around the top of the bed and that meet the strict safety standards. Make sure that the ladder does not have gaps or cracks that a child could be able to get their head or limb caught. Finally, put the bunk bed in the corner of the room where there are walls on both sides, which will help reduce the risk of falling.

Select bunk beds that are compliant with the strict British safety standards BS EN747 : 2012 + A1 2015 to ensure the safety of your child. These regulations govern the height, construction and design of the beds as well as the ladder design. Also, make sure that any gap in the guardrails are not larger than a 9-inch sphere and that there aren't any openings above the mattress foundation that could lead to neck entrapment.

Ideally, bunk beds should be constructed of solid wood or steel. Avoid particle board and pressed wood. Select bunk beds that have strong connections and stay clear of loose screws and bolts. Make sure your children are able to safely climb the ladder, and do not play with or hang objects on the guardrails. It is also a good thing to have carpets or rugs under the bunk beds. This will decrease the chance of slipping and falling.

Another crucial aspect to take into consideration when buying a bunk bed is its weight capacity. Children grow rapidly and could outgrow their bunk beds, so it is recommended to choose the one with an appropriate weight limit. Children under the age of six shouldn't sleep on the upper bunk as they lack the physical coordination and judgment required to use the ladder in a safe manner.

Last but not least, make sure you regularly inspect the bunk beds for signs of wear. It's also a good idea not to place the bunk bed near any dangers such as hanging light fixtures or heaters.
